Frequently Asked Questions
What level of funding will my lab get?
Your lab will not receive a monetary grant, however, your lab will gain access (i.e. time) to staff that are well-trained in sample preparation for NMR and X-ray crystallography studies and our robotic microscale crystallization laboratory at UNMC and macroscale crystallization laboratory at UNL. There is a limited budget for supplies and facility time for NMR and X-ray data collection.
What type of projects is the NCSB collaborative looking for?
The goal of the NCSB is to promote the use of structural biology methods in scientific research in the state of Nebraska. We will help generate the necessary preliminary data needed to receive external funding. Priority will be given to projects that employ structural biology methods for fundable research projects, and most importantly, that will help sustain the center in the future. It is our expectation that you would include costs in your funded proposal. If your proposal is selected then a collaborative agreement would be negotiated similar to this example.
